Description

The vulnerability allows a remote non-authenticated attacker to gain access to sensitive information.

In Moodle 2.x and 3.x, the capability to view course notes is checked in the wrong context.

Mitigation
Install update from v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

Moodle: 2.8 - 2.8.12, 2.9 - 2.9.8, 3.0 - 3.0.6, 3.1.0 - 3.1.2
